AIAI Summary
Dell has evolved from a slow-moving hardware cash compounder into a legitimate AI infrastructure beneficiary, but the investment now hinges on proving it can convert its $51B backlog into sustained earnings growth without further gross-margin compression or balance-sheet strain; until execution confirms that path, the stock looks more like a hold/wait-for-entry than a chase.

Fundamental Analysis
Key Financial Insights:
- •Strong cash generation
- •Tight liquidity
- •Heavy leverage
DELL generates strong cash flow and covers interest comfortably, but negative equity, tight liquidity, and heavy debt keep the balance-sheet risk elevated.

Sentiment & News
Key News Insights:
- •AI Backlog
- •Revenue Surge
- •Margin Pressure
Dell's AI-server boom, backed by a roughly $51B backlog and strong guidance, is driving rapid growth and bullish sentiment even as its hardware-heavy mix raises margin-pressure concerns.
The news is likely supportive for Dell's stock near term as AI demand and guidance strength outweigh margin concerns, though valuation and profitability will remain key watchpoints
